General Fiction & Horror Writing Tutor(s)
Posted 10 days 10 hours ago by CITY LIT
Location: Covent Garden, London/Online
Salary: £38.72 per hour, inclusive of pro rata holiday entitlement and preparation time
Hours of Work: Variable
Are you a dynamic and creative tutor with a passion for writing fiction? Do you have practical knowledge of the horror genre?
Then join us to develop and teach up to three fiction courses starting between February and April 2026:
- HW353 Starting your novel - Mondays, 20 April - 13 July, 17:30 - 19:30
- HW438 Creative writing: getting started - Saturday, 21 February, 10:30 - 16:30 (1 session)
- HW635 Writing horror - Tuesdays, 17 February - 24 March, 19:00 - 21:00
We are particularly interested in hearing from those with a strong publication profile in fiction (novels and/or short stories).
City Lit is London's largest provider of learning for adults, inspiring over 30,000 students a year and offering more than 5,000 courses, online and face-to-face. As a leader in our field, who have recently been rated as outstanding in all areas by Ofsted, we have a century's reputation for delivering the highest quality student experience. Partnering with community organisations across London, we deliver bespoke projects that support individuals and communities.
You'll be a key contributor to our thriving Creative Writing department, where our renowned high-quality courses focus on inspiring students to explore and develop their writing.
To apply for this role please submit your CV and a covering letter, detailing your skills and experience, specifying as part of your application which of the course(s) on offer you would like to be considered for. You will particularly attract our interest if these cover:
- Demonstrable knowledge of the craft of writing fiction.
- Recent, proven industry experience as a published fiction writer.
- Experience of teaching adults in the creative writing space
- Experience of online teaching and learning
